javascript - 我如何从 dc.js 行图表中删除空条,每当维度为 null 或空时,行图表上会出现一个空条

标签 javascript dc.js

我如何从 dc.js 行图表中删除空条,每当维度为 null 或空时,行图表上会出现一个空条。

Empty Bar in row chart

最佳答案

你必须使用假组

const remove_empty_bins = (source_group) => {
    return {
        all: () => {
            return source_group.all().filter(function(d) {
                // here your condition
                return d.key !== null && d.key !== '' && d.value !== 0; // etc. 
            });
        }
    };
}

let myFilteredGroup = remove_empty_bins(myGroup);

关于javascript - 我如何从 dc.js 行图表中删除空条,每当维度为 null 或空时,行图表上会出现一个空条,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44587863/

相关文章:

javascript - FB.Canvas.setAutoResize() 是否已停止为其他人工作?

d3.js - 图例标签和颜色更改为黑色 dc.js d3.js

Javascript 门面模式从不显示初始设置

dc.js - 如何从 crossfilter/reductionio 中的组创建组?

javascript - 范围改变会忽略css?

javascript - 无序列表中的列表项仅在 Internet Explorer 中重叠,在所有其他浏览器中一切正常

javascript - 我可以选择没有名称或 ID 的输入值吗?

javascript - 在浏览器中调整图像大小

angularjs - dc.js x轴序数图问题

d3.js - dc.js 不显示 y 轴